父级的component全部是layout表示父级组件中只包含布局相关的组件,这意味着该组件主要负责页面的整体结构和布局,而不涉及具体的业务逻辑。这样设计的好处是可以提高组件的复用性和可维护性,因为布局相关的组件相对独立,不需要和具体的业务逻辑紧密耦合。

例如,在一个网页应用中,可以有一个顶层的父组件作为整个页面的布局组件,包含头部导航栏、侧边栏、主内容区等布局元素,而具体的业务逻辑则由子组件来实现。这样可以保持页面结构的一致性,提高开发效率,并且方便后续的维护和修改。

另外,父级组件全部是layout还可以提高代码的可读性和可理解性,因为布局相关的组件通常具有一定的命名规范和约定,开发者可以很快地理解和使用这些组件,减少了对代码逻辑的猜测和理解的难度。同时,这也有助于团队合作和代码复审,提高代码质量和项目的可维护性。

父级组件全部是Layout:提升组件复用性和可维护性的设计模式

原文地址: https://www.cveoy.top/t/topic/qx1d 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录